How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Providence?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Providence Studio Apartments | $1,968 | $742 | $4,438 |
| Providence 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,136 | $750 | $6,688 |
| Providence 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,676 | $1,200 | $7,080 |
| Providence 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,585 | $1,600 | $6,108 |
| Providence 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,905 | $950 | $10,000+ |
| Providence 5 Bedroom Apartments | $3,311 | $2,800 | $4,000 |
| Providence 6 Bedroom Apartments | $8,104 | $1,900 | $10,000+ |
